#710e51 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#710e51 is composed of 44.3% red, 5.5% green and 31.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 87.6% magenta, 28.3% yellow and 55.7% black. It has a hue angle of 319.4 degrees, a saturation of 78% and a lightness of 24.9%. #710e51 color hex could be obtained by blending #e21ca2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660066.

#710e51 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#710e51 has RGB values of R:113, G:14, B:81 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.88, Y:0.28, K:0.56. Its decimal value is 7409233.

Shades and Tints of #710e51
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080106 is the darkest color, while #fef6fb is the lightest one.
